Dhanbad: Nirsa police arrested three cybercriminals near the Jharkhand-West Bengal border in Kalubathan under Nirsa police station area. The accused were nabbed while attempting to withdraw money fraudulently from a bank account. According to police, vehicle checking was intensified in the area based on specific inputs. During the operation, a suspicious bike was intercepted, and the riders were detained for questioning. The arrested have been identified as Ajay Ravidas (25), Kanhai Ravidas (26), and Vishal Ravidas (30), all residents of Barmuri in Nirsa. Police recovered several incriminating items from their possession, including ATM cards, three mobile phones, and a motorcycle. During interrogation, the trio admitted to their involvement in cyber fraud and revealed the name of an accomplice following which police raided and nabbed him. SP Rural Kapil Chaudhary, on Tuesday, said, “Police acted promptly and apprehended the accused. A case has been registered under relevant sections of the BNS at Nirsa police station. Efforts are on to trace their past record and nab the other accused.”
